(Cl. 273-146) This invention relates to a die structure, and particularly to a casting die structure, such as is commonly used in conjunction with childrens games and games of chance.
More particularly, this invention relates to an inexpensive die structure which may be frabricated by the user.
Still more particularly, this invention relates to a die structure comprising a cardboard blank, foldable to the configuration of a cube, and a weighted filler member therefor, the structure having the advantage of being supplied in the form of a blank together with an auxiliary weight member, the same being assembled as desired by folding the blank to the form of a cube and inserting the weighted portion before final assembly.
This invention further relates to a light Weight, readily fabricable die for rolling, having a novel structure which enables the die to tumble in the manner of a conventional solid die, notwithstanding the weight of the completed die structure is considerably less than that of a conventional die.
Accordingly, it is an object of the invention to provide a die, readily assembled from inexpensive materials, which will roll and exhibit the characteristics typically associated with usual solid die structures.

In accordance with the invention as shown in FIG- URE 1, a blank 10 of paper, cardboard or the like, is foldable to the configuration of a cube. The blank includes a central square side D having common marginal edges with the square sides I, U, E and R. Optionally but preferably, side web portions 11, 12, 13 and 14 are disposed between the marginal edges, respectively, of the sides U-E, E-R, R-J and J-U. Additionally, outwardly disposed marginal edges 16 and 17 of the sides U, R, respectively, are provided with interlocking flap members 18, 19, respectively, including locking notches 20, 21, respectively. To the outer marginal end 22 of the side E, there is disposed the sixth cube side S, the side S including at its outer marginal edge 23, a locking flap 24.
The Web member 11, 12, 13, 14 are optionally but preferably provided with central score lines 30, extending radially outwardly from the junction of the cube sides to which the webs are attached, the score lines 30 bisecting the webs.
In addition, the marginal demarcation between each of the sides and flaps is preferably similarly formed with a score line to facilitate accurate folding of the side portions, flaps, etc.
It will be readily understood that certain of the score lines will be formed on one side of the blank sheet or the other, depending upon the desired direction of folding, the score line of course being formed on the side away from the direction of fold.
The blank is folded to the partially formed condition shown in FIGURE 2 by first folding the webs 11, 12 along the diagonal score lines 30 in an inward direction so that the webs lie entirely within the formed cube. Next the faces U and R are bent perpendicular to the face D, and thereafter the notches 20, 21 of locking flaps 18, 19, respectively, are interlocked.
The foregoing operations have resulted in the formation of a partially completed box, shown in FIGURE 2. At this point, a 'weighted member 31, preferably in the form of a sphere, is inserted in the partially formed cube structure. It is an important feature of the present invention that the diameter of the spherical insert 31 exceed by at least a small amount the dimension of the sides of the cube.
From the foregoing described relationship, it will be appreciated that the insertion of the spherical weighted member 31, which may comprise a marble, for instance, will serve outwardly to bow the surrounding wall portions of the cube. The oversize nature of the insert will maintain this member against shifting movement within the cube, which stablizing influence will be augmented by the contact of the spherical member 31 with the inwardly folded webs 11, 12.
The assembly is completed by subsequently folding the webs 14, 13 inwardly along score lines 30, 30, thereby to bring side I of the cube into its appropriate perpendicular position with respect to sides U and R of the cube. Thereafter, closure flap 24 may be inserted into the space defined between the inner face of side I of the cube and the inwardly folded flaps 13 and 14. When the flap 34 is inserted in the manner aforesaid, the slightly oversized spherical member 31 causes a bowing of the side I and the flap 24, due to the outward pressure against these parts, said outward pressure serving to maintain a bowed frictional engagement of the flap and the face I, thereby markedly reducing the tendency of the flap to spring open when the die is being used.
Preferably the weight of the spherical insert 31 is greater by a ratio of at least about 3:1 than the weight of the cardboard structure in 'which it is enclosed.
A further important feature of the invention lies in the outwardly bowed conformation assumed by the sides of the die when the oversize spherical weight 31 is disposed therein.
In die casting games, a considerable portion of the attractiveness of the playing of the game is occasioned by the suspense which results from a relatively prolonged tumbling of the die after it is cast. While such tumbling may be readily achieved with a heavy, solid die structure notwithstanding a perfect cubed formation thereof, I have discoved that the relatively light construction which results from the formation of a paper cube will not tumble in a desired manner, even when the same is charged with a weight, such as a marble, unless the mass of said weight is considerable. I have discovered that notwithstanding the lightness of construction, a generally cubeshaped die formed of a paper or cardboard blank and charged with a relatively light spherical mass, may be made to tumble in the manner of a typical die structure if the diameter of the spherical member exceeds the length of the sides of the cube faces. As will be perceived from the drawings, the cube charged with the oversized sphere deforms the side walls from the normal, fiat condition thereof, and I have discovered that this slight rounding of the side walls imparts the desired tumbling action.
From the foregoing it will be observed that the provision of the oversized spherical insert functions (a) to prevent any rattling or relative movement of the insert with respect to the completed die; (b) by the outward pressure exerted by the spherical member, securely to lock the closing and locking flaps against accidental displacement; and (c) to deform the side walls of the die to augment its tumbling properties, as previously specified.
